  250. <h3>4. Jalapeno, basil, and mint</h3>
  251. <p>Heat half a cup of honey with 1 cup of water to make a syrup. Finely chop a handful of basil and mint leaves and add, along with the syrup, to a liter of water and a cup of lime juice. Add 5-6 slices of jalapeno and let it infuse overnight. Remove the jalapeno and serve.</p>
  252. <h3>5. Strawberry</h3>
  253. <p>Blend two cups of strawberries with one cup of water until smooth. Add this mixture to 1 liter of water and cups of lime juice and relax. Garnish with chopped strawberries and lime. Add a handful of mint <a href="https://dhlkh.com/smokers-whinge-approximately-bluesfest-coverage-which-leaves-drinks-unattended/">leaves while pureeing the strawberries to freshen the </a>drink. The tart flavor of the strawberries relieves the drink from the want of other sweeteners.</p>

  270. <content:encoded><![CDATA[<h3>Lemon Butter Sauce</h3>
  271. <h3>Ingredients</h3>
  272. <p>– Four tbsp bloodless unsalted butter<br />
  273. – 4 Tbsp white wine<br />
  274. <a href="https://sportsmagy.com/weve-were-given-what-it-takes-to-win-the-world-cup-jason-holder/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">– 1/four cup</a> fish or clam inventory<br />
  275. – 2 shallots, minced<br />
  276. – 1 tsp lemon juice<br />
  277. – 1 tsp lemon zest<br />
  278. – salt and cracked black pepper to taste</p>
  279. <h2>Method</h2>
  280. <p>1. reduce wine, fish stock, and shallots by half in a saucepan.<br />
  281. 2. Remove from warmness and whisk in cold butter.<br />
  282. 3. Season with lemon juice, zest, salt, and clean cracked pepper.<br />
  283. Four. <a href="https://graetgossip.com/googles-android-oreo-was-announced-sometime-back-what-sets-it-apart-from-its-predecessors/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Set apart</a> in a hot spot.</p>
  284. <h3>Potato Crusted Halibut</h3>
  285. <h4>Ingredients</h4>
  286. <p>– 4x 6 oz. Fillets of Halibut<br />
  287. – 2 egg yolks<br />
  288. – 1 Tbsp clean thyme leaves<br />
  289. – flour for dusting<br />
  290. <a href="https://sportsmagy.com/id-honestly-revel-in-the-opportunity-to-play-the-world-cup-ish-sodhi/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">– 3 cups</a> shredded Yukon Gold potatoes, soaked in water<br />
  291. <a href="https://sportsmagy.com/i-will-play-in-u-20-world-cup-kingsley-michael/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">– 1/2 cup</a> olive oil<br />
  292. – salt and cracked black pepper to taste</p>
  293. <h3>Method</h3>
  294. <p>1. Beat the egg yolks with salt and pepper in a shallow pan.<br />
  295. 2. Drain the potatoes and squeeze dry. Divide the shredded potatoes into four identical portions and unfold them to the dimensions of every halibut fillet.<br />
  296. 3. Dust the fish with flour and season the fillets with salt and pepper on one side. Dside. Dip only the pro side of the fish into the egg wash.<br />
  297. 4. Neatly set up the fish&#8217;s egg-washed side into the shredded potato and press down to lead them to adhere. Set aside, crust-facet down.<br />
  298. 5. Pour olive oil into a huge skillet, set the fish fillets&#8217; crusts face down in the pan, and place on medium-high heat until the crust has become golden brown. Season the fish with salt and pepper, turn it over, and cook for 1 minute.<br />
  299. 7. Remove from warmness and leave the fillets within the pan for 1 minute to relax.</p>

  332. <p>Ingredients:</p>
  333. <p>40g rolled oats<br />
  334. 2 cups complete wheat flour<br />
  335. One half tsp baking soda<br />
  336. 2 tsp cinnamon powder<br />
  337. 1 tsp nutmeg powder<br />
  338. half tsp salt<br />
  339. three big ripe bananas, mashed<br />
  340. 1/three cup honey<br />
  341. 1/three cup vegetable oil<br />
  342. 1/4 cup milk<br />
  343. three huge eggs<br />
  344. 1 tsp vanilla extract<br />
  345. 1 cup of walnuts<br />
  346. Yields around 15 truffles</p>
  347. <h3>Directions:</h3>
  348. <p>Combine the oats, flour, soda,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t in a large bowl and <a href="https://graetgossip.com/googles-android-oreo-was-announced-sometime-back-what-sets-it-apart-from-its-predecessors/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">set them apart</a>. Whisk the mashed bananas, honey, oil, milk, eggs, and vanilla in a separate bowl. Once properly mixed, gradually add this mixture to the dry ingredients until combined. Add the walnuts, and fold the nuts into the batter using a wooden spoon or spatula until lightly dispersed.</p>
  349. <p>Prepare a muffin tray with liners and scoop the batter to the brim. Top with oats or sliced banana if desired. Bake at 220 degrees Celsius for 5 minutes, then lessen temperature to a hundred seventy-five °C for 12 to 15 minutes. The cakes are completed while a timber skewer inserted into the middle of the muffin comes out easily. Allow the muffins to cool earlier than eliminating them from the tray.</p>

  370. <description><![CDATA[Parmesan has a low water content and a granular texture, which means it may be preserved for a long time and enhanced with age. Even once a big wheel is cracked open, it will store well. To preserve Parmigiano Reggiano&#8217;s whole qualities and present it its right call, keep it in a hermetic glass or [&#8230;]]]></description>
  371. <content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Parmesan has a low water <a href="https://dhlkh.com/google-under-attack-over-limits-on-liability-on-content-material/">content </a>and a granular texture, which means it may be preserved for a long time and enhanced with age. Even once a big wheel is cracked <a href="https://sportsmagy.com/auto-racing-unity-raceway-to-open-once-more-this-summer-time/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">open</a>, it will store well. To preserve Parmigiano Reggiano&#8217;s whole qualities and present it its right call, keep it in a hermetic glass or plastic <a href="https://dhlkh.com/boxing-tonight-full-boxing-fight-card-boxing-schedule/">box</a> in the refrigerator (in case you need to freeze it, grate it first to preserve the texture).</p>
  372. <p>However <a href="https://dhlkh.com/man-shot-to-loss-of-life-outside-phoenix-fast-meals-eating-place-shooter-on-the-free/">fast you eat</a> your parmesan, shop the rinds. They preserve indefinitely and make a closing inventory, soup, stew, or risotto enhancer; they also can be changed into an umami-wealthy broth so delicious that it can be served as a dish. Add a rind directly into a soup, stew, or risotto as it bubbles away, or deplete numerous rinds in today&#8217;s rich broth. I haven&#8217;t provided any portions because there is no proper or wrong quantity of elements to feature. It&#8217;s right to realize that the greater the rinds you&#8217;ve stored, the richer the broth may be. Allow three hundred to 500ml liquid to be in line with the serving.</p>
  373. <p><img decoding="async" class="shrinkToFit aligncenter" src="https://cheesemaking.com/cdn/shop/products/parmesan-style-recipe.jpg" alt="parmesan" width="968" height="643" title="Introducing the parmesan rind &#039;stock cube&#039; 8"></p>
  374. <h3>Parmesan rind broth</h3>
  375. <p><a href="https://upblog.com.au/at-least-7-people-in-3-states-are-sick-after-eating-this-recalled-food/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">This broth can </a>be eaten alone or made into a soup by adding seasonal greens before heating and serving. Using this broth to cook dinner and serve tortellini is also a good idea. The more parmesan rinds you add, the richer the broth may be. Save the parmesan rinds in a sealed container and the odds and ends of your vegetables in the refrigerator or freezer.</p>
  376. <p>Stock veggies (vast bean pods, celery, carrot, dried ceps, leeks, onions, parsley stalks, and so forth)<br />
  377. One Sprint olive oil<br />
  378. Parmesan rinds<br />
  379. White wine<br />
  380. Roughly chop and saute alliums, onions, leeks, and garlic in a glug of oil over medium heat until they caramelize.<br />
  381. Add a dash of white wine to cool the bottom of the pan and come to a boil, scraping the pan to dislodge and dissolve any brown bits.</p>
  382. <p>Add some other saved inventory vegetables and the parmesan rinds, then water the cowl.<br />
  383. Bring to a boil, boil to a simmer, and prepare dinner over a low warmness for approximately an hour, till the broth is wealthy and flavourful, then pressure.<br />
  384. Serve right now or save in the fridge or freezer for later use.<br />
